After becoming the first transgender federal official to be confirmed by the U.S. Senate, Dr. Rachel Levine said she’s “humbled” and thankful for those who have fought for equality for decades.
On Wednesday, the Senate confirmed Levine’s nomination to serve as U.S. assistant health secretary. Levine formerly served as Pennsylvania’s health secretary and stepped down when President Joe Biden nominated her for the federal post.
Levine issued a statement thanking Biden for trusting her with the key position. She also thanked those who have supported her, particularly in the LGBTQ community.
“As I prepare to take my oath of office and begin serving as Assistant Secretary for Health, I would like to take this opportunity to address members of the LGBTQ community,” Levine said in the statement. “First, thank you. Only through your work and advocacy over many decades is my story possible. I am humbled to be the first transgender individual to serve in a Senate-confirmed position. As Vice President Harris has said, I recognize that I may be the first, but am heartened by the knowledge that I will not be the last.”
Levine credited those who paved the way.
“I will stand on the shoulders of those who came before - people we know throughout history and those whose names we will never know because they were forced to live and work in the shadows,” Levine said.
In addition, Levine offered a message of encouragement to transgender youth who may face bigotry.
“I know that each and every day you confront many difficult challenges,” she said. “Sadly, some of the challenges you face are from people who would seek to use your identity and circumstance as a weapon. It hurts. I know. I cannot promise you that these attacks will immediately cease, but I will do everything I can to support you and advocate for you.”
“President Obama often reminded us that not all progress goes in a straight line,” she said. “What I can tell you is that there is a place for you in America and in our government. Our ‘more perfect union’ includes you, too.”
Levine endured a host of transphobic insults during her time as Pennsylvania’s health secretary, particularly as she gained a higher profile in the COVID-19 pandemic.
The Senate narrowly approved Levine’s confirmation by a 52-48 vote. U.S. Sen. Bob Casey Jr., D-Pa., voted to confirm Levine and was proud of her historic nomination.
“Throughout her long career in medicine and public service, she has demonstrated her deep knowledge of health care and public health and her skills as a manager,” Casey said in a statement.
U.S. Sen. Pat Toomey, R-Pa., voted against Levine’s nomination, citing the high number of deaths in nursing homes due to COVID-19 and her support for restrictions that hurt the state’s businesses.
Levine’s confirmation was lauded by LGBTQ advocates across the country. The Human Rights Campaign, an LGBTQ civil rights organization, hailed Levine’s confirmation with a post on social media: “History made.”
“Trans people are leaders, innovators and change-makers - and we deserve a seat at every table,” the HRC said.
Annise Parker, president & CEO of the LGBTQ Victory Institute, said Levine’s rise to the key post in the Biden administration carries significance beyond public health efforts.
